November is a truly significant month in the 'CallMe' matter.
The memorandum that became the foundation of this world-first invention was submitted in November. (21 Nov 2000)
Dr. Rebecca Makate, who inspired the invention, was born in November.
Judge Spilg J delivered a landmark judgment in November 2011.
The Constitutional Court hearing took place on the 21st of November 2024.
And now, the SCA hearing is set for the 18th of November 2025.
